#de6865 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de6865 is composed of 87.1% red, 40.8%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 63.3%. #de6865 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ca with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#de6865 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de6865 has RGB values of R:222, G:104,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.55,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14575717.

Shades and Tints of #de6865
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080202 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#de6865
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a49f9f is the less saturated color, while #fb4d48 is the most saturated one.
